Steps to add fields when you create a PDF form
Adding interactive fields to your PDF form is a streamlined process on pdfFiller. By following these steps, nurse midwives can include text boxes, checkboxes, and dropdowns for comprehensive patient data collection.
-
Log into your pdfFiller account.
-
Select ‘Create New’ and upload your document or start from scratch.
-
Use the ‘Add Fields’ tool to insert the necessary fields.
-
Adjust the properties of each field for validation.
-
Save and preview your form before finalizing.
